The Vumela Fund, established by FNB Business and Edge Growth, is excited to announce an equity investment into Inoxico, enabling the company to continue establishing itself as a recognised commercial credit risk technology provider.

Inoxico is a tech company that uses trade credit analytics to help companies grow with their business customers. Trade credit (offering products on credit terms to business customers) is the most important and prevalent form of growth capital in developing economies and yet there is a severe lack of information so companies often struggle to collect from their customers and find their cash flow negatively impacted. Inoxico, through its application of tech and analytics, is able to source data and develop predictive models that enable better trade credit decisions that support our client’s growth. The Vumela Fund was established in 2009 by FNB Business Banking and Edge Growth to help alleviate poverty in South Africa by creating jobs through supporting the growth of SMEs. Vumela has R388m under management from FirstRand and the Jobs Fund, and to date has deployed R175m to 15 early-stage businesses, creating over 1,000 permanent jobs, primarily for low to middle income individuals.

Edge Growth is a leading SME and venture fund manager, specialising in developing small businesses and creating jobs and real transformation by connecting corporates and entrepreneurs, growing SMEs by addressing their key constraints: Access to finance, markets and skills.
